Há muitas possibilidades. No arquivo a seguir a linha em branco separa a parte que será interpretada pelo shell (acima dela) da que será "echoada" (abaixo). Veja:
PS1='prompt> ' prompt> cat s D=;while read linha;do [ $D ]||{ [ "$linha" ]||D=1;continue;} echo $linha done<$0;exit Aqui está o conteúdo a ser lido prompt> ./s Aqui está o conteúdo a ser lido prompt> ------------------------------------------ >From: "podestafox" > >Olá, tentei colocar tudo em um único arquivo, alguém tem alguma idéia >de como fazer? > >Sei que é uma dúvida boba, mas não entendo quase nada, queria >simplificar a apenas um arquivo. Como que pode ser feito ? >--- Em shell-script@yahoogrupos.com.br, "Édnei Rodrigues" >> Tem sim. Dependendo de como estará o arquivo, vc pde fazer isso: >> >> cat arquivo.txt | while read linha; >> do >> echo $linha >> done >> >> >> O $linha vai lendo linha por linha o arquivo. Com essa variável vc >poderá >> mandar instalar o pacote. Não esquecendo de inserir os comandos de >> instalação do pacote dentro daquele while. ------------------------------------ --------------------------------------------------------------------- Esta lista não admite a abordagem de outras liguagens de programação, como perl, C etc. Quem insistir em não seguir esta regra será moderado sem prévio aviso. --------------------------------------------------------------------- Sair da lista: [EMAIL PROTECTED] --------------------------------------------------------------------- Esta lista é moderada de acordo com o previsto em http://www.listas-discussao.cjb.net --------------------------------------------------------------------- Servidor Newsgroup da lista: news.gmane.org Grupo: gmane.org.user-groups.programming.shell.brazil Links do Yahoo! Grupos <*> Para visitar o site do seu grupo na web, acesse: http://br.groups.yahoo.com/group/shell-script/ <*> Para sair deste grupo, envie um e-mail para: [EMAIL PROTECTED] <*> O uso que você faz do Yahoo! Grupos está sujeito aos: http://br.yahoo.com/info/utos.html